Output ec130ca042fa4758f66a2eef54c71225034b4834065e29c87f14aae4b38d034d:1

value
3486980
script pubkey
OP_0 OP_PUSHBYTES_20 86ee0a9f298aa658ae3a4896ff31b3ea1091400c
address
bc1qsmhq48ef32n93t36fzt07vdnaggfzsqvdtemqq
transaction
ec130ca042fa4758f66a2eef54c71225034b4834065e29c87f14aae4b38d034d
spent
true